Determining the correct percentage of a casino's total budget that should be allocated for advertising is a complex decision that depends on various factors. Here are some considerations when determining the appropriate percentage:

1. Objectives and Goals: The amount spent on advertising should align with the casino's objectives and goals. If the primary aim is to increase awareness and acquire new players, a higher percentage of the budget may be necessary. However, if the focus is on retaining existing players, a lower percentage might suffice.

2. Competition: The level of competition in the market plays a crucial role in determining advertising expenditure. If the casino is operating in a saturated market with several competitors, a higher advertising budget may be required to stand out and attract customers.

3. Target Audience: Understanding the target audience and their preferences is essential. If the casino's target audience is active on social media platforms or requires constant reminders to engage, a higher advertising budget might be necessary.

4. Return on Investment (ROI): It's crucial to assess the effectiveness of advertising campaigns in generating revenue. By analyzing the ROI of advertising efforts, a casino can determine the optimal percentage of the budget to allocate for marketing activities.

5. Brand Awareness: Building and maintaining brand awareness is crucial for long-term success. Investing in advertising to establish a strong brand presence can contribute to sustained growth and customer loyalty.

While there is no one-size-fits-all answer, a common range for advertising expenditure in the casino industry is between 5% to 20% of the total budget. Casinos should continuously evaluate the performance of their advertising efforts, adjust budgets accordingly, and seek a balance between investment in marketing and other operational expenses to achieve sustainable growth.
